Jovita Trujillo is from a small town in Northern California and is a first-generation Mexican-American. She is a writer, actress, and host based in Los Angeles. Jovita grew up with three older brothers and was an athlete up until college where she played Rugby. She graduated from UCSB with a degree in Sociology with an emphasis in race, gender, and environmental studies. Jovita is a senior writer for Hola! USA, and has also written for RadarOnline, Ok! And the National Enquirer. She loves writing comedy and is apart of a Sketch Comedy Troupe called Women of Color Anonymous. Jovita loves her pug, cats, and house plants.
